J. Francis Turner is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, J. Francis Turner has authored 32 papers receiving a total of 480 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 10 papers in Surgery and 6 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in J. Francis Turner’s work include Tracheal and airway disorders (13 papers), Lung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ers) and Pleural and Pulmonary Diseases (6 papers). J. Francis Turner is often cited by papers focused on Tracheal and airway disorders (13 papers), Lung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ers) and Pleural and Pulmonary Diseases (6 papers). J. Francis Turner collaborates with scholars based in United States, Greece and China. J. Francis Turner's co-authors include Paul Zarogoulidis, Robert Browning, Haidong Huang, Ko-Pen Wang, Scott Parrish, Ioannis Kioumis, Sofia Lampaki, Konstantinos Syrigos, Stylianos Kakolyris and Lutz Freitag and has published in prestigious journals such as CHEST Journal, International Journal of Pharmaceutics and International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health.
